The Old Wayfarer is an old man who resides in a small home on Bannan Island. He seems to be obsessed with mermaids and has dedicated his life to finding one. He has a wife and a son, Romanos, who both live on Molida Island.
The Old Wayfarer appears in Phantom Hourglass and is part of 2 sidequests:
- The Mermaid Sidequest, a small sidequest in which Link must introduce the Old Wayfarer to a fake mermaid in order to get the fishing rod. If Link brings him a Loovar fish, the young hero will receive the Big Catch Lure, which lets him catch bigger fish.
- The Trading Sequence, where he will bestow upon Link the Swordsman's Scroll in exchange for a Wood Heart.
Trivia
When Link stands in front of the Old Wayfarer and talks to him, a decoration behind him closely resembles Kotake.
